probably not really touring equipment since its targeted at more road racing (but who asides from tourers advocate brooks?)
Seems to be another cambrium but with a narrower profile and hollow steel rails to keep the weight down. Open for Input with 100 saddles ear marked for testing for 100 applicants.
Personally find their narrow leather saddles to be a pain in the butt but anyone with an ultra aggressive bike posture might be interested
